Zombie Juice, also known as Bud Bundy, is a talented rapper and member of the hip-hop music group Flatbush Zombies. Born on August 7, 1990 in the Flatbush section of Brooklyn, New York, Zombie Juice's real name is Antonio Lewis.
From a young age, Zombie Juice showed a passion for music and creativity. Growing up in a diverse and vibrant neighborhood, he was exposed to a wide range of influences that would shape his artistic style. Alongside his Flatbush Zombies bandmates Meechy Darko and Erick Arc Elliott, Zombie Juice quickly found his place in the underground rap scene.
As a child, Zombie Juice bonded with Meechy Darko over their shared love for Dragon Ball Z. This childhood friendship would later blossom into a successful musical collaboration. The trio's unique blend of lyricism and raw energy quickly caught the attention of hip-hop fans and critics alike.
Flatbush Zombies made their mark with the release of their EP Clockwork Indigo, which showcased their bold and experimental sound. Zombie Juice's distinctive flow and clever wordplay set him apart as a force to be reckoned with in the rap world. The group followed up with mixtapes like D.R.U.G.S. and Better Off Dead, further solidifying their place in the industry.
Zombie Juice draws inspiration from his Jamaican heritage, infusing his music with elements of reggae and dancehall. His unique cultural background adds a dynamic dimension to his lyrical content, reflecting a diverse range of experiences and perspectives.
In addition to his work as a rapper, Zombie Juice also demonstrates his creativity behind the camera. He directed the music video for the Flatbush Zombies song "Thugnificense," showcasing his artistic vision and versatility.
